Producer Deepak Mukut recently dismissed director Anil Sharma’s claim that Apne 2 cannot be made after the sudden demise of Dharmendra. Mukut says the film will move ahead as a tribute to the late actor. He believes this is the right time to honour Dharmendra’s legacy and not step back from the project.

Mukut told Bollywood Hungama, “On the contrary, Apne must be made now, more than ever before. We were working on the project with Dharam ji. Now Sunny (Deol) and I are going to work on Apne as a homage to Dharam ji. He will be there in the project in spirit.”
He also said Sunny Deol’s son, Karan, will have a strong role in the sequel. Mukut will sit with Sunny after the mourning period to plan the next steps.
The producer is unhappy with Anil Sharma’s statement that Apne 2 has been shelved. Sharma reportedly said the film cannot be made without Dharmendra. Mukut disagrees and says the director had no right to make such a claim. “He is not authorised to make such a rash statement. I wonder why he said this. He denies having made such a statement. But how can he be quoted on something so sensitive if he didn’t say it?”
He added that only he and Sunny Deol can decide the film’s future. “It is not Anil Sharma’s call to go ahead with the project or not. It is up to Sunny and I to take the project ahead, and we are going ahead full throttle. We owe it to Dharam ji and his fans all over the world.”
When asked if he may replace Anil Sharma, Mukut said he is open to the idea. “It is a possibility. I am not ruling it out. We may have a new director. That is not important. The important thing is, we are going ahead with Apne 2 as a homage to Dharamji with Sunny, Bobby and Karan Deol.”
Sharma had earlier told Hindustan Times, “Apne to apno ke bina nahi ho sakti. Without Dharamji, it’s impossible to make the sequel. Everything was on track, and the script was ready, but he left us. Some dreams remain unfulfilled. Without him, it’s not possible!”
About Original Film Starring Dharmendra And How Sequel Was Planned
Released in 2007, Apne became a hit for its emotional family story and real-life casting of Dharmendra, Sunny and Bobby Deol. Dharmendra played a former boxer trying to regain his lost honour. The father-son bond and heartfelt moments made the film a fan favourite.
Apne 2 was announced in 2020 with Dharmendra, Sunny, Bobby and Karan Deol. Fans were excited to see three generations together. After Dharmendra’s death on November 24, the team will rework the script, but will stay committed to the project.
